Two new programs are coming to the Richmond Memorial Library during winter break. Are you a Pokémanic? Come join us at the Richmond library at 2:30 p.m. on Friday, Dec. 28 for a Pokémon Party! There will be crafts, stories and games. Children can dress up as their favorite Pokémon. Registration is required. Children ages 6 years old and up. The library is located at 19 Ross St. in Batavia. Storytellers, Rebecca and Rachel Oshlag will enchant you with winter tales during our special Winter Wonder-filled Storytelling program on at 2:30 p.m. on Wednesday, Jan. 2. After stories we will create snow globes and sip cocoa. Registration is required. Children ages 6 and up are welcomed. For more information call the library 343-9550, ext. 4, or visit our Web site: www.batavialibrary.org

Batavia Country Club now has live entertainment on Friday nights from 8 p.m. to midnight. There's a small cover charge, with drink specials and food available. The full winter lineup can be seen at <http://bataviacc.com> Here's the upcoming schedule for the live bands at Batavia CC: Dec. 28 -- Widowmaker Jan. 4 -- Amanda's Rage Jan. 11 -- Unruly Band Jan. 18 -- Haymaker Jan. 25 -- Monster Johnson Feb. 1 -- Red Creek Feb. 8 -- Amanda's Revenge Feb. 15 -- Haymaker Feb. 22 -- Monster Johnson
